WHAT IS DNA FINGERPRINTING?
 DNA Fingerprinting is a forensic
technique used to identify
individuals by characteristics of
their DNA.
 This technique is based on the
nucleotide sequence of a DNA
molecule.
 The process of DNA Fingerprinting
was invented by Alec Jeffrey at the
university of Leicester in 1985.
 Every person show an unusual
sequence of 20-100 base pairs which
are repeated several times, they are
termed as variable number of
tandem repeats(VNTR).
 The length of the regions having
VNTRs are different in every
individual, this unique detectable
pattern is the key factor in DNA
profiling.

STEPS IN DNA FINGERPRINTING
1) DNA Isolation
• Various material available like blood,semen,hair roots,tissue,teeth,bones,saliva
samples etc. is treated with chemicals /enzymes to extract DNA, which then
separated & purified.
3) DNA Cutting
• The DNA is cut into fragments using restriction
enzymes.
• Each restriction enzymes cuts DNA at a specific
base sequence.
• This is called as Restriction Fragment Length
polymorphism (RFLP).
2)DNAAmplification
• If the DNA quantity is small it is subjected to in vitro replication by a
technique called PCR to obtain more copies of DNA .
4) Electrophoresis: Electrophoretic separation of different fragments.
• Fragments are separated on the basis of
size using a process called gel
electrophoresis.
• DNA fragments are injected into the wells
and an electric current is applied along the
gel.
• DNA is negatively charged so it is
attracted to the positive end of the gel.
• The shorter DNA fragments move faster
than the longer fragments.
• DNA is separated on basis of size.
5) Transfer DNA on nylon /nitrocellulose
membrane
• Bands are transferred o the nylon
membrane. The single stranded
DNA get embedded into nylon
membrane.
6) HYBRIDIZATION
• Adding radioactive or colored probes to the
nylon sheet which is complementary to target
sequences.
• Each probe sticks to one or two specific places
on the sheet.
7) AUTORADIOGRAPHY
• The DNA bands due to radioactive probe give
photographic image on X ray film.
• It shows multiple number of bands that look
like bar codes and known as DNA fingerprints.
8) INTERPRETATION OF BAND PATTERNS
 Analysis of band patterns of different individuals
 Comparison of position of bands
 Computer software are also available for the analysis of DNA fingerprinting
APPLICATION OF DNA FINGERPRINTING
1) Paternity Test
 A child inherits 1 set of genes from mother
and 1 set from father.
 ½ of the bands in a pattern are from mother
and the other from father.
 Mitochondrial DNA mt.DNA is a
maternally inherited genetic material.
Nuclear DNA when not in sufficient amount
, mtDNA is used for forensic.
2) Diagnosis of inherited Disorders
 Helps diagnose disorders in both prenatal and new born
babies
 Disorders may include cystic
fibrosis,hemophilia,Hungtington’s diseases,familiar
Alzheimer’s, sickle cell anemia,thalassemia,and much more.
3. Crime Investigation
 Especially in murder or man-slaughter, sexual offences,assaults,robbery,house-
breaking,burglary,kidnapping,etc.
4. Solving medical problems
 DNA profiles can be used to determine whether a particular person is the
parent of a child.
 A child’s paternity (father) and maternity (mother) can be determined.
 This information can be used in the cases of paternity suits, inheritance cases,
immigration cases.
5. Wildlife crime :-
 Solving the cases of poaching, inbreeding, cure of genetics diseases, etc.
6. Natural & Man made disasters
 Identification of mass casualties during earthquakes, floods, air crashes, train
accidents, explosions, fire, specially identification of the mutilated bodies in
such incidences.
FAMOUS CASES SOLVED USING DNA FINGERPRINTING
 In 2002, Elizabeth Hurley used DNA
fingerprinting to prove that Steve Bing was the
father of her child Damien.
 Colin Pitchfork was the first criminal caught
based on DNA fingerprinting evidence.
 He was arrested in 1986 for the rape and
murder of two girls and was sentenced in 1988.
